It was difficult to find a restaurant in the area for dinner, but we finally found one in a neighboring town (Shiozawa). There is a well-stocked supermarket and many pharmacies for daily needs. We enjoyed spring skiing at Kagura and want to go back during the winter season when there is more snow. It's better to have your own car to get around the area.

A ski resort town just an hour away from Tokyo, the bus terminal side of the station got a good old Japanese vide to it, and the back is more tourist centric, the closest resorts, gala, and Kogen is smaller than expected with crowed narrow runs, but with a 20 mins bus ride you can get to kagura, which is a bit old but with wide and good runs of all difficulty, and you don’t need to wait for any lift

I go to Yuzawa during winter. Naeba is my go-to place for snowboarding. It has excellent slopes for beginners, and also some tight curves for the more advanced. It's a little village, public transport is reliable but not frequent; so make sure to check the time table.
